책 내용 질문하기
엑셀 최신 기출 15년 1회 1급 E형 계산작업 문제 2- 3
도서
2018 시나공 컴퓨터활용능력 1급 실기(엑셀, 액세스 2010 사용자용)
페이지
18
조회수
48
작성일
2018-03-13
작성자
탈퇴*원
첨부파일
정답 풀이에서
MID($A$4:$A$25,5,2)*1에서 *1을 해주는 이유가
Mid 함수가 결과값을 텍스트로 반환하므로
수치 데이터로 바꾸기 위해 *1을 하는 것이라는 것은 이해가 됩니다만
=SUM( ( MID($A$4:$A$25,5,2) *1 = $J29 ) *1 ) / COUNTA ($A$4:$A$25)
여기서
MID($A$4:$A$25,5,2) *1 왼쪽 값도 수치 데이터이고
$J29 오른쪽 값도 셀 주소에 보니 숫자가 가운데 정렬된 것인데
왜 통틀어 한 번 더 *1 을 해준 것인지 궁금합니다.
답변
2018-03-20 12:01:05
mid 뒤의 *1 은 숫자로 나타내기 위한 것이므로 *1을 해주는 것이구요.
조건밖의 *1 은 개수를 구하기 위해 사용한 것입니다.
조건이 하나일때는 *1 을 해주셔야 합니다.
그래야 정확한 결과가 나오세요.
조건이 참이면 true 가 표시되는데
true * 1 =1
이 되므로 *1 을 해주는 것입니다.
좋은 하루 되세요.
-
*2018-03-20 12:01:05
mid 뒤의 *1 은 숫자로 나타내기 위한 것이므로 *1을 해주는 것이구요.
조건밖의 *1 은 개수를 구하기 위해 사용한 것입니다.
조건이 하나일때는 *1 을 해주셔야 합니다.
그래야 정확한 결과가 나오세요.
조건이 참이면 true 가 표시되는데
true * 1 =1
이 되므로 *1 을 해주는 것입니다.
좋은 하루 되세요.